Nokia Lumia 510 - Cheapest Windows Phone in India Detailed Specifications


Nokia launched its latest budget smartphone in India today, the Lumia 510. Even though this isn't Nokia's first foray into the budget smartphone market, it seems the most promising of the bunch. Now, we go in-depth into the detailed specifications for the Nokia Lumia 510. First impressions after looking at the phone seem that the phone does not pack much power but once we consider the price tag limit under 199$ (Rs 11,000) the phone is definitely worth it.
Nokia Lumia 510

Design

  •     OS: Windows Phone 7.5 Mango
  •     Dimensions: 4.75 x 2.56 x 0.45 (120.7 x 64.9 x 11.5 mm)
  •     Weight: 4.55 oz (129 g)

Display

  •     Physical Size: 4 inches
  •     Resolution: 480 x 800 pixels
  •     Pixel density: 233 ppi
  •     Technology: LCD
  •     Touchscreen: Capacitive, Multi-touch
  •     Features: Light sensor, Proximity sensor

Battery

  •     Talk time: 6.20 hours
  •     Stand-by time: 30.8 days (739 hours)
  •     Talk time (3G): 8.40 hours
  •     Capacity: 1300 mAh

Hardware

  •     System chip: Qualcomm Snapdragon S1 MSM7227A
  •     Processor: Single core, 800 MHz, ARM Cortex-A5
  •     Graphics processor: Adreno 200 (enhanced)
  •     System memory: 256 MB RAM
  •     Built-in storage: 4 GB

Camera

  •     Camera: 5 megapixels
  •     Aperture size: F2.4
  •     Features: Auto focus, Touch to focus, Face detection, Exposure compensation, White balance presets, Geo tagging, Scenes
  •     Camcorder: 640x480 (VGA) (30 fps)
  •     Features: Continuous autofocus in a video, Digital image stabilization

Internet browsing

  •     Browser: Internet Explorer 9
  •     Built-in support: Facebook, Twitter

Technology

  •     GSM: 850, 900, 1800, 1900 MHz
  •     UMTS: 850, 1900 MHz
  •     Data: HSDPA 7.2 Mbit/s, UMTS, EDGE, GPRS
  •     Positioning: GPS, A-GPS, S-GPS, Cell ID, Wi-Fi positioning
  •     Navigation: Turn-by-turn navigation, Voice navigation, Points of interest (POI)

Connectivity

  •     Bluetooth: 2.1, EDR
  •     Wi-Fi: 802.11 b, g, n
  •     USB: USB 2.0
  •     Connector: microUSB
  •     Features: USB charging

Other features

  •     Notifications: Haptic feedback, Music ringtones (MP3), Polyphonic ringtones, Vibration, Flight mode, Silent mode, Speakerphone
  •     Sensors: Accelerometer
